Embodiment Construction

[0067] Specific embodiments of the present disclosure will be described in detail below in conjunction with the accompanying drawings. It should be understood that the specific embodiments described here are only used to illustrate and explain the present disclosure, and are not intended to limit the present disclosure.

[0068] figure 1 It is a flow chart of an attack-proof fragmented packet processing method shown according to an exemplary embodiment, as shown in figure 1 As shown, the attack-proof fragmented message processing method can be applied to a computer, and includes the following steps.

[0069] Step S11: Determine whether the total number of fragmented packets in the hash table exceeds a first preset threshold.

[0070] Step S12: When the total number exceeds the first preset threshold, clear the message reassembly items in the hash table based on the LRU (Least recently used, least recently used) algorithm.

Abstract

The invention relates to an anti-attack fragmented message processing method and device, a computer and a storage medium, which are used for improving the anti-attack performance of the regrouping offragmented messages. The method comprises the following steps of determining whether the total number of fragmented messages in a hash table exceeds a first preset threshold value or not, wherein thehash table is used for recording message recombination items to be recombined and the fragmented messages which are suspended in each message recombination item to be recombined; and when the total number exceeds the first preset threshold value, clearing the message recombination items in the hash table based on a least recently used (LRU) algorithm.

technical field [0001] The present disclosure relates to the field of computer technology, and in particular, to an attack-proof fragmented message processing method, device, computer and storage medium. Background technique [0002] When transmitting data in the network, fragmentation reassembly logic is often used, that is, a complete message is divided into multiple fragmented messages for transmission, and then the receiving end reassembles the fragmented messages to obtain a complete message . In fragment reassembly logic, fragmented messages belonging to different messages will be stored in different areas, so as to correctly realize the reassembly of each message. [0003] At present, for security vendors, the anti-attack performance of the firewall is the key point. However, some attack the firewall by using fragmented packets.
